Solution Overview
Problem
Conventional strollers often lack sufficient storage space for baby supplies, leading to the need for makeshift solutions that increase the risk of tipping, and existing expandable solutions are not user-friendly or efficient.
Innovation Solution
A stroller with a frame and basket system featuring rotatable tube members and a basket covering that allows adjustable storage volume by rotating a second tube member relative to the frame, using plastic ribs for positioning and elastic deflection to facilitate multistage adjustment.

A stroller is provided and includes a frame and a basket. The frame includes a handle and a link member. The basket includes a tube mount, a first tube member, a second tube member and a basket covering. The tube mount includes a first mount member connected to the first tube member and movably connected to the link member. The second tube member is connected to the tube mount and rotatable relative to the frame. The basket covering is disposed on the first tube member and the second tube member. A storage space is enclosed by the basket covering, and a volume of the storage space is adjustable by rotation of the second tube member relative to the frame. The handle drives the first mount member via the link member, so as to drive the first tube member to rotate by the first mount member when the handle rotates.
